N&P offers commission free share dealing
N&P (Norwich and Peterborough Building Society) is offering budding DIY investors commission free share dealing until the end of the year, PLUS a chance of winning a £500 hamper in a free prize draw. Time is running out to take advantage of these offers, so grab it while you can.
The commission free share dealing is available on all purchases of UK listed investments for new customers who open a N&P nominee trading account or a self-select Stocks and Shares ISA and will save them between £9.95 and £19.95 on each transaction until the London Stock Exchange (LSE) closes on 31st December.
In addition, all customers will get a chance to win a luxury Christmas hamper worth £500 every time they make a trade until the LSE closes on 10th December.

N&P offers a range of share dealing accounts including nominee and self-select Stocks and Shares ISAs which can be operated either by telephone or online, with the flexibility to track investments 24 hours a day. N&P's website offers a selection of research tools, including free access to share prices, previous performance charts, market news, company information and dividend announcements. Certificate dealing accounts are also available. Online commission rates start from £9.95 with no "inactivity" fees.
